Uploading pictures onto calendar at a defined dat

how would i upload a picture onto the calendar at a specific date.
ex birthday and the actual picture of the person

PSA SE has a Calendar View.The pictures shot at a particular date are shown associated with that date in the Calendar View.When the pictures are imported into SE they automatically get associated with the date in Calendar and are shown in the Calendar View.
If you have a picture of a person shot on his Bday, it will be shown in the Calendar view against that date.Hope this helps.

  • HT1386 I was connected to my desktop to upload pictures but I tune activated and sucked up all my phone data and notes. I don't have I tune account, how can i get back those data??

    My I phone was connected to my desktop to upload pictures, magically I tune activated and synced all my phone data and notes. I don't have Itune account.

    This happened because you had not disabled automatic syncing in iTunes (so your phone synced when you connected it to your computer).  If you haven't synced again since this happened you may be able to restore your phone to the backup created at the beginning of the sync process to recover your data.  (If you have synced again the backup is already overwritten and your data is lost).  To do this do the following:
    Without connecting your phone, open iTunes on your computer and go to Preferences.  On the Devices tab check "Prevent...from syncing automatically".
    Now connect your phone and import your photos if you haven't already done so (see http://support.apple.com/kb/HT4083).
    Now open iTunes and right-click on the name of your phone on the left side and select Transfer Purchases (to transfer any recent purchases to your iTunes library prior to restore from backup).
    Right-click on the name of your phone again and select Restore from Backup, choose your most recent backup to restore from.
    When complete, you can go back to iTunes>Preferences>Devices and re-enable automatic syncing.

  • Upload pictures and retain adjusted photo date

    After scanning a number of old photos, I upload them onto my MAC PC and I adjusted the photo date and time via the batch change function. I then exported the photos from iPhoto and transferred them onto another Mac PC and upload them into iPhoto on that PC. The photos did not retain the modified date on the upload, but rather show the date on which they were scanned.
    Is there any way to transfer photos between iPhoto libraries (on different PCs) and maintain the adjusted date and time of the photo?

    Unfortunately no.
    This data is recorded in the Exif metadata that is created when a Camera takes a photo. However, scanners so not create Exif and so there is nowhere for this data to be written to. Therefore, applications that can't access the Exif use the Date Created info from the file.
    You may be able to change the Date Created info on the File using an app like
    http://www.publicspace.net/ABetterFinderAttributes/
    but beware: don't run this in files already in iPhoto, only before importing or after export.

  • Uploaded pictures. Chose deleted originals. Took long time. Forced quit. iphoto uploaded a few, deleted most. Deleted pics in trash. Can't open w/ or send to iphoto. Help!

    I was uploading pictures from my canon into iphoto. After the upload was completed, I chose to deleted the originals. The "finishing import" was taking longer than usual. I chose "force quit" because iphoto wasn't responding. When I re-opened iphoto, 60 of 370 photos had been imported. The rest were missing. I checked the camera, and the 60 that had been imported were still on the memory card. The rest were gone. I found the deleted photos in the Trashbin of my Mac. I can view these in Preview as JPEG files. However, I cannot save these to iphoto. Nor can I import them into iphoto. I also tried saving them onto a flash drive, but the computer said the JPEG files were corrupted and could not be opened from the flash drive after I saved them there.
    Is there any way I can move these pictures into my iphoto library? Help is greatly appreciated!!!!

    You can recover the files from the card with an app like  MediaRecover
    The more important tip:  Never let your computer erase any data without you first checking that the data is safe. Specifically never use iPhoto (or any other app) to delete the photos from your Camera Card. Disconnect the camera, check the transfer has gone correctly and then use your Camera to Reformat the Card. This has three advantages:
    1. You know your data is safe - because you've taken the time to check it.
    2. Reformatting the card is much, much faster - takes a couple of seconds
    3. Reformatting also refreshes the Directory Structure on the Card, helping prevent issues with the card and prolonging its life.
